We Are Marquis Energy

Part of the Marquis group of companies, Marquis Energy has biorefineries in Hennepin, Illinois, and Necedah, Wisconsin. Marquis Energy Illinois produces more than 395 million gallons of renewable ethanol fuel per year, Distillers Dried Grains With Solubles (DDGS) and Distillers Corn Oil (DCO), as well as engages in carbon capture, soybean crush and the production of Marquis ProCap Gold. Marquis Energy Wisconsin produces more than 100 million gallons of renewable ethanol fuel per year. Combined, the Marquis Energy biorefineries produce more than 495 million gallons of renewable ethanol fuel per year.

The Production Process

Marquis Energy ethanol is produced through the natural process of fermentation, enhanced by cutting-edge enzymatic and technological developments, to efficiently convert the starch in corn to fermentable sugar. Because we are committed to utilizing every part of each kernel of corn, we also produce Distillers Dried Grains With Solubles (DDGS) and Distillers Corn Oil (DCO).

  • Strategically Located

    Marquis Energy Illinois is located within the Marquis Industrial Complex in Hennepin, Illinois. The 3,300-acre site is strategically located with transportation infrastructure to propel growth, including the Illinois River Waterway System, the Norfolk Southern Class I Railroad and close proximity to numerous interstate highways. Marquis Energy Wisconsin is similarly positioned for distribution and growth.

Soon Producing SAF and Renewable Diesel

A new Marquis company, Marquis Sustainable Aviation Fuel, is constructing a 120 million gallons per year integrated sustainable fuels plant using low-carbon intensity (CI) feedstocks to produce sustainable aviation fuel (SAF) and renewable diesel.
